Turn the water off.Whether you have a hose bib or a spigot, replacing an outdoor faucet costs about $100 to $300. The parts cost about $10 to $60 for a basic hose bib or spigot, about $35 to $200 for a frost-free hose bib, or about $45 to $200 for an anti-siphoning spigot. Instead of splitting off to go to the ...An outdoor faucet is often referred to as a hose bib or sillcock. Most people use the terms interchangeably, but a hose bib's valve that controls the flow of water is located outside the house. That means unless the water is turned off and the faucet is drained, the water left in the hose bib could freeze during cold weather.The threaded hose bib spout can connect to copper, PVC, PEX or PE-RT pipes.
